一百万对Redis的爱让我们把数据存储高效率(一百万redis)

目前,人们在不断的改善数据存储和检索的速度和效率上投入了很多精力。其中最重要的一种解决方案是Redis,它是一种开源的内存高速缓存和存储解决方案,几乎是最快速的数据存储方案之一。Redis是使用ANSI C编写的一个开源项目,具有非常高的效率和可伸缩性,可以轻松地处理海量请求。他使得应用程序可以响应请求更快而不会崩溃。

一百万的Redis用户热爱它作为一个高性能的数据存储解决方案,其原因很简单:它的性能比其他数据库连接方案如MySql要快得多。它有自己的独特的数据结构,例如字符串、哈希、列表、集合等,允许比关系型数据库更灵活的操作。另外,它的事务性能是其它技术的几倍,这使得它成为在Web应用中使用的一种强大数据存储解决方案。

另外,Redis还提供了一系列高效且可靠的分布式部署方案,使得数据在集群中分发更加容易,并可以支持多台服务器的请求吞吐量。它还为应用程序提供动态内存管理、多实例部署、复制、同步、以及有故障转移机制,使得应用程序可以通过多种方式进行优化并最大程度地降低扩展成本。

以下是使用Redis的一个简单示例:

// 连接到Redis服务

var redis = require(“redis”);

var client = redis.createClient();

// 将字符串保存到redis中

client.set(“mykey”, “my value”, function(err, result) {

console.log(result);

});

// 从redis中读取字符串

client.get(“mykey”, function(err, result) {

console.log(result);

});

从上面的代码可以看出,如果我们使用Redis,就可以轻松地将数据存储并从Redis服务器中检索数据。

一百万的用户对这个高性能的Redis的热爱是有好处的,它被充分利用,以存储和检索数据,而且分布式部署方案也很方便。简单的API也能大大降低Redis的学习门槛,使得更多的开发人员能够了解这个强大的数据存储解决方案,使它成为他们的第一选择。


数据运维技术 » 一百万对Redis的爱让我们把数据存储高效率(一百万redis)